<导航

阿里巴巴Java开发规约插件p3c详细教程及使用感受

 

安装插件

点击插件详情中的"install"按钮,按照其提示即可完成安装,安装完成后需重启IDEA。

功能体验

安装后完成后,需要重启IDEA,重启后就可以在菜单栏中看到它的功能按钮,有三种方式可以扫描代码:

  • 在项目目录上右键点击也会出现这两个功能按钮,点击绿色的按钮即可开始扫描代码,或者在工程目录上右键也会出现检测的功能按钮。

  • 如果不想全部扫描,只扫描当前编辑的文件的话,在当前文件面板中点击右键也会出现此功能按钮。

  • 前面说的两种方式是手动检测,插件也提供了实时监测的功能,此功能默认开启,一旦开启则会在你编写代码时就会实时监测,一旦有不符合规范的语句就会出现错误提示。

由于大括号不规范的问题,if下方有错误红线的提示。

扫描代码后,不符合规约的代码会按Blocker/Critical/Major三个等级显示在下方面板中,如图:

左边是扫描出的不符合规范的代码,依次点进去可以看到是代码的多少行出现了规约问题以及哪一个规约问题,右边则是规约的详细描述及实例代码。

 

不仅如此,右侧还有quick fix的按钮,点击后直接可以改正代码,但是并不是所有的问题都有此按钮,有些问题还是需要手动修改。

 

  是不是使用了这个插件之后就能够让我们的代码中少一些Bug?是不是我们就能少踩一些坑?答案肯定不是,插件只有检测和提示作用,真正的编码者依然是自己,所以不要本末倒置,这只是一个工具而已,这种想法一定不能存在,真正要写出健壮代码最重要的还在于编码者自己。

 

点击下载《阿里巴巴Java开发手册》:https://yq.aliyun.com/attachment/download/?id=1170

 

 

 参考文章:https://www.cnblogs.com/han-1034683568/p/7682594.html

 

posted @ 2019-02-11 15:53  字节悦动  阅读(301)  评论(0编辑  收藏  举报